Second alarm fire near Mayfield Avenue

As discussed during the dispatch call, fire crews responded to a structure fire at a residence near Mayfield Avenue in Baltimore. The fire spread throughout a wood-frame building and required a second alarm due to heavy fire load conditions and additional units responding. It was undetermined if the building was occupied. Multiple engines, medics, and command staff coordinated efforts to contain the blaze.
